Is the VW Tiguan a good family car?
The Tiguan is a really comfortable five seater. The rear seats independently slide with a 60:40 split so you can adjust the legroom and boot space to suit your family needs. Leg room in the Tiguan is very good with ample space for both tall and shorter drivers and passengers.
Does a Tiguan need premium fuel?
In simplest terms, no. Volkswagen vehicles do not require premium gas. However, many Volkswagen vehicles, like the 2021 Volkswagen Tiguan and 2020 Volkswagen Jetta, are equipped with turbocharged engines. Turbocharged engines run best when fueled with high octane fuel, which is found in premium gas.

What are the 2020 Volkswagen Tiguan R-Line trim levels?
The R-Line comes in two variants for 2020: the Tiguan SE R-Line Black and the SEL Premium R-Line, the latter of which I recently drove. From least to most expensive, the Tiguan’s trim levels for 2020 are S, SE, SE R-Line Black, SEL and SEL Premium R-Line.
